A social condition or pattern of behavior that is believed to warrant public concern and collective action. There is no shortage of social problems in canada today. Struggles over issues and inequalities across the country include rallies representing identities and personal interests in efforts to change broader social, political, and economic relationships. Sociology is well-equipped to help us inform ourselves about problems, and how we can solve them. Natural inequalities such as gender or race have social implications because we have associated them. Inequalities are socially constructed hierarchical" differences (better/worse) with a social differentiation, either good or bad. Early sociology was the study of social problems. Marx, durkheim and weber ignited early concerns with social problems, though they viewed them in different ways. Sociology is very much about social change, conflict, and cohesion. The rise of sociology and modern societies brought about the idea of progress", which included industrialized and urbanization, but also the possibility of social improvement or amelioration".
